About this Item

2009 Vosne-Romanée 1er Cru Les Beaumonts
1 (1 x 1) 750ml

Established in Vougeot in 1962 by Alain Hudelot, Domaine Hudelot-Noellat has quietly risen to the top echelon of Cote de Nuits producers. In 2008, Alain retired and his grandson Charles van Canneyt took over, making wines of great refinement and complexity. They farm sustainably on their 10 ha of vineyards planted across 15 different appellations, spread over the villages of Nuits-Saint-George, Vougeot, Chambolle- Musigny and Vosne-Romane´e. This includes the Grands Crus Romane´e-Saint-Vivant, Richebourg and Clos de Vougeot. Hudelot-Noe¨llat is known for its old vines which average more than 50 years old with several vineyards dating back to 1920. The Hudelot-Noe¨llat wines are always the most elegant in a line-up. Their fresh acidity, deft use of oak and terroir-driven style appeals to the traditional Burgundy-lover seeking long-ageing wines.

Vosne-Romanée 1er Cru Les Beaumonts is a Premier Cru vineyard situated within the Vosne-Romanée appellation. It is known for producing wines of outstanding quality and complexity, with a distinctive expression of the Vosne-Romanée terroir.

Critics Ratings

‘Pale crimson. Tension and a suggestion of hidden depths on the nose. Firm with lots of beefy fruit in the middle. A bit more like a consommé than a wine..? Attractive nourishment. Burly with sweet fruit on the finish. Transparent expression. No mucking about. No excess sweetness. Quite delicate in fact. Long.’ - Jancis Robinson MW, JancisRobinson.com, 17.5/20 (Jan 2011)

‘The 2009 Vosne-Romanee Les Beaux Monts reveals a pretty, mineral-laced personality. Red cherries, incense and spices are some of the notes that emerge from the glass. High-toned aromas add lift on the finish. This remains a touch compact; with a little more generosity and depth it might merit a higher score. The Beaux Monts is made from two parcels of fairly young vines; 6 and 15 years of age respectively. Anticipated maturity: 2014-2024.’ - Antonio Galloni, Wine Advocate, 90/100 (May 2011)
